How does the Indevolt BK1600 work?
With the Indevolt BK1600, you can efficiently convert the energy generated by your solar panels into AC power for your home. Excess energy is stored in batteries, allowing you to access a reliable energy source at any time, even at night. This way, you can supply your home with solar energy around the clock, reduce your dependence on the power grid, and save costs.

0% Waste
When the electricity meter detects that excess power can be fed back into the grid, the BK1600 energy storage unit saves this energy in the battery. This intelligent regulation maximizes energy efficiency and helps you avoid energy waste effortlessly.
Dynamic Electricity Tariff
With the Indevolt app, you receive real-time notifications about electricity prices and can easily manage your charging and discharging plans. Set your target price, and the system automatically charges at low prices and discharges at high prices. Save money and earn additional income!

Parallel Expansion
The BK1600 offers outstanding flexibility and can be easily expanded to up to 3 units. This provides you with an impressive storage capacity of 4908Wh. With a powerful output of 3600W, it effortlessly powers multiple devices simultaneously. Additionally, you can feed in up to 3600W of solar energy to make the most of renewable energy benefits.

FAQ
How many photovoltaic inputs can be connected to the Indevolt BK1600, and what is the maximum photovoltaic charging power it supports?
The Indevolt BK1600 has 2 photovoltaic input interfaces and supports up to 1200W of photovoltaic charging power.
What specifications of photovoltaic modules are recommended for the Indevolt BK1600?
a. We recommend that the power consumption of the photovoltaic module for each MPPT be between 350 and 600W.
b. The open-circuit voltage of the photovoltaic modules should not exceed 60 V.
Can the Indevolt BK1600 charge the battery through the home power grid?
Yes, you can charge the device when electricity prices are low and use it to discharge when prices are high, saving on your electricity bill. We recommend using the grid to properly charge the device when battery power is low (e.g., less than 10%) and photovoltaic performance is poor.
Can I use the Indevolt BK1600 outdoors?
Yes, although we recommend not placing the device outdoors to avoid prolonged exposure to sunlight or rain, which could shorten its lifespan. You can place it under a roof overhang or under photovoltaic modules.
The housing of the Indevolt BK1600 gets hot after prolonged use. Is this normal?
A slight increase in temperature after prolonged operation is normal and does not affect the device's lifespan. Additionally, the Indevolt BK1600 has an over-temperature protection feature to ensure safe operation. Children and pets should avoid contact during the operation of the Indevolt BK1600.
How does the Indevolt BK1600 supply power to household appliances after a power outage?
The Indevolt BK1600 features an independent off-grid output socket. You can connect the power cable directly to the Indevolt BK1600, which can supply 1200W of alternating current for 15 seconds and a peak output of 1800W.
What communication protocols does the Indevolt BK1600 support?
a. Supports Wi-Fi 2.4 GHz connection for linking to your home internet.
b. 4G network: If there is no Wi-Fi environment, the device itself supports 4G module networking, allowing you to still control and display device information remotely.
c. Local Bluetooth communication enables you to connect to the device via the app and check its status in real-time.
How does the Indevolt BK1600 switch between grid-tied home mode and portable mode?
You can switch via the physical dial on the side of the device: select "On-Grid" for grid-tied home mode and "Portable Mode" for portable mode.
When is the battery of the Indevolt BK1600 charged and discharged?
Charging or discharging can occur in the following two situations:
a. When the photovoltaic input exceeds the output of the bidirectional inverter, the battery will charge. Otherwise, the battery will discharge.
b. Charging occurs based on the electricity price information at the time of use: if the price is low, it will charge, and if the price is high, it will discharge.
